Stretching a breakbeat to 50% of its original tempo usually turns kicks into muddy bass rumbles. With elastique Solo (or Complex Pro), the algorithm preserves the attack of the kick and snare while stretching the decay. The result is a "halftime" beat that retains punch. elastique timestretch
